  5. An athletic trainer specializes in the prevention, assessment, treatment, and rehabilitation of injuries and medical conditions related to physical activity and sports. Their primary role is to support athletes and individuals engaged in physical activities to maintain their overall health, fitness, and performance.

  6. The duties and responsibilities of a Certified Athletic Trainer include: Evaluating athletes’ physical condition and readiness to participate in sports. Designing and implementing comprehensive training or rehabilitation programs to prevent injury and illness among athletes. Administering first aid or emergency care to injured athletes.
